Starting Point and Location

The tour begins in front of the Criterion Theatre at Piccadilly Circus, recognizable not only for its central location but also for the Shaftesbury Memorial Fountain statue. The guide, identifiable by a PURPLE flag, welcomes you with a friendly approach, setting the tone for a relaxed but informative session. The meeting point’s central location makes it easy to access via public transportation, although you need to arrange your own transport to and from the start and end points.

What You’ll See and Learn

Piccadilly Circus kicks off the adventure, where your guide will recount the saga’s origins and details about J.K. Rowling. Expect to hear fun facts about how witches and wizards are classified in the universe, and you’ll get a glimpse of the very streets that inspired the magical world. The golden trio’s near-miss with a red bus here is a fun way to start.

Next, the tour moves to Leicester Square, home to the official Hogwarts team’s adventures and the location of the first game at Hogwarts. You’ll have ample opportunity to snap photos of the famous Harry Potter statue—a must for fans wanting a picture with the boy wizard in the city that helped shape him.

The Palace Theatre is next, where you’ll learn about “Harry Potter and the Cursed Child”, set 19 years after the original saga. This part of the tour adds an element of anticipation, connecting the books and movies with the ongoing theatrical magic.

Knockturn Alley offers a chance to explore the darker side of the wizarding world. Your guide will explain what dark arts are bought here and share stories about its reputation as a feared spot—perfect for fans intrigued by the villainous side of magic.

Diagon Alley is the highlight for many; it’s London’s most magical shopping street. Though the tour doesn’t include shopping, you’ll hear compelling facts about the books and meet the real-life inspirations for the alley’s architecture and shops.

Gringotts, the goblin-controlled bank, is another location that sparks the imagination. Your guide will reveal secrets about its defenses and the only robberies it has endured—adding a layer of realism to the magical bank.

Finally, the Ministry of Magic completes the tour, where you’ll learn about its various departments and how wizards and Muggles interact. The guide will also touch on how much authorities know about the wizarding world, a question that often piques fans’ curiosity.

Practical Details and Considerations

While the tour is a fantastic value, it’s important to note that public transportation costs are not included, and you’ll need to manage your own travel to and from the start point. The walking is moderate but outside, so be prepared for weather conditions—an umbrella or raincoat might be wise.

Since interior access is not included, this tour is more about external sites and storytelling than museum visits. It’s also not suitable for those with mobility issues or very young children who may find the pace or walking challenging.
